Black Satellites warm-up for U-20 Africa Cup of Nations with Four-Nation Tournament in Morocco

-

The Black Satellites are set to participate in a 4-Nation tournament in Morocco from March 17-25, as part of their preparations for the TotalEnergies U-20 Africa Cup of Nations in Cote D’Ivoire.

This tournament will provide the technical team with an opportunity to further assess the players as they test their strength against top-notch teams on the continent, ahead of the African Youth Championship.

As part of their build-up, the Black Satellites have been engaging in friendly matches against some Premier League clubs, including Accra Hearts of Oak, Nations FC, Heart of Lions, and other lower-tier sides in Accra. The 4-Nation tournament will feature Morocco, Ghana, and two other teams.

Ghana have been paired in Group A alongside host Cote D’Ivoire, Tanzania, DR Congo, and one team from the Central African Football Federations Union (UNIFAC) for the U-20 Africa Cup of Nations. The tournament runs from Saturday, April 26 to Sunday, May 18, 2025.

Ghana has won the U-20 Africa Cup of Nations four times: in 1993, 1999, 2009, and 2021 and are considered one of the powerhouses in African youth football, having also won the FIFA U-20 World Cup in Egypt in 2009.
